Solution for 5t^2-5t-30=0 equation:


Simplifying
5t2 + -5t + -30 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-30 + -5t + 5t2 = 0

Solving
-30 + -5t + 5t2 = 0

Solving for variable 't'.

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), '5'.
5(-6 + -1t + t2) = 0

Factor a trinomial.
5((-2 + -1t)(3 + -1t)) = 0

Ignore the factor 5.

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-2 + -1t)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-2 + -1t = 0 Solving -2 + -1t = 0 Move all terms containing t to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'2' to each side of the equation. -2 + 2 + -1t = 0 + 2 Combine like terms: -2 + 2 = 0 0 + -1t = 0 + 2 -1t = 0 + 2 Combine like terms: 0 + 2 = 2 -1t = 2 Divide each side by '-1'. t = -2 Simplifying t = -2

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(3 + -1t)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 3 + -1t = 0 Solving 3 + -1t = 0 Move all terms containing t to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-3' to each side of the equation. 3 + -3 + -1t =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0 0 + -1t = 0 + -3 -1t =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 0 + -3 = -3 -1t = -3 Divide each side by '-1'. t = 3 Simplifying t = 3

Solution

t = {-2, 3}
